Here is a myth I hear all the time: “Crash games are rigged to make you lose every time.”

Wrong. Crash games use provably fair algorithms. The result is generated before you even click. You can verify the seed. The house edge exists, sure, but it is not some magical conspiracy to steal your $10 deposit. The real problem is your own greed. You cash out at 2x when you should have cashed at 1.5x. That is the only rigging happening.

Terms and conditions that will ruin your day if you ignore them

I read the T&Cs so you don’t have to. Here are the numbers that matter:

  • Wagering requirement: 35x on winnings from the free spins
  • Max cashout from the bonus: $150
  • Game contribution: Pokies and crash games contribute 100%. Table games contribute 10% or less
  • Time limit: 7 days to meet the wagering
  • Max bet while wagering: $5 per spin

The 35x wagering is actually decent. Some casinos hit you with 50x or 60x. 35x is within the realm of reasonable. But the $150 max cashout stings. If you hit a massive multiplier and end up with $500, you only keep $150. That is the catch.
